Meet Jane – A Dedicated and Certified Yin Yoga Teacher

Jane McCullough is a registered yoga teacher (RYT) with The Kaivalya Yoga Method™, Mindful Purpose Institute and a certified Yin Yoga instructor who owns “TIS Yoga for you,” a boutique studio focused on Yin Yoga classes. Her deep passion for practicing and teaching this distinctive style of yoga inspired her to obtain Yin specialty certifications from esteemed master teacher Paul Grilley and renowned instructor Bernie Clark.

As a certified Roll Model® Method Practitioner, Jane integrates myofascial release ball rolling techniques into her MyoYin classes. She has also obtained her "MyoYin, Myofascial Release & Spine Anatomy" certification and is eager to delve deeper into the captivating worlds of Fascia and Yin Yoga.
